Page 3: This Place Matters

O.I.C Was first Booker T.

Washington High School. Booker T. closed around the 1970s.

It is located at 402 E. Virginia St.

This place matters to me because my aunt, Eunice Dunn, went there and graduated in 1966.If it were not for this place she, as well as others, might not have had the opportunities they did to become the people they are today.

Booker T. Washington is now known as Opportunities Industrialization Center, or O.I.C.

Page 5: This Place Matters

Booker T. Theatre Booker T. Theatre was

established around 1926. It was later used for a church.

It is located at 130 E. Thomas St.

This place matters to me and is historical to my family because my grandmother and her mother used to go to this theatre to see movies just as we do today. Even though she didn’t always watch the movie she always enjoyed spending time with family and friends.

This building has not been used for a while but is now being remodeled and coming back as Booker T. Theatre.

Page 6: This Place Matters

Manhattan Theatre The Manhattan Theatre was

established in the 1930’s. In 1965, the Manhattan Theatre became Rocky Mount Deliverance Center, but is now being remade back to a theatre.

The Manhattan Theatre is located at 122 E. Thomas St.

This place is very important to me because when it was a theatre my great-grandmother went there to see King Kong. It is most important to me because it later became my church, Rocky Mount Deliverance Center, where my great-grandmother was the pastor.

They are rebuilding the Manhattan theatre to make it look like it once did. Our church moved to 1329 Dogwood Ave. in 2001.
